Registration Deadline : November 25, 2025
Dates : January 15–18, 2026
Location : Madrid, Spain
The Youth Global Forum (YGF) is an international gathering designed to bring together young leaders, thinkers and innovators from across the globe. Organized by the Centre for Global Dialogue and Leadership (CGDL), this forum aims to engage youth in meaningful dialogue, action and collaboration around critical global issues.
As the world navigates challenges like AI disruption, climate change, economic disparity and threats to democratic values, YGF 2026 seeks to empower youth to create solutions and drive positive change globally.

YGF 2026 is more than just speeches. If you can participate in this, you will have the valuable opportunity to engage in workshops & innovation labs to develop practical tools and strategies, policy roundtables & plenary sessions where youth voices help shape agendas, a $1,000 pitch competition for outstanding community project ideas, cultural exchanges & networking events to deepen connection across borders and simulated policy exercises replicating international decision-making forums.
